Runtime Broker是什么进程?一文读懂其功能与应用
Runtime Broker是什么进程?一文读懂其功能与应用
在Windows操作系统中,用户可能会注意到一个名为Runtime Broker的进程。这个进程究竟是什么?它在系统中扮演什么角色?本文将为大家详细介绍Runtime Broker是什么进程,以及它在日常使用中的重要性。
Runtime Broker是Windows 10及更高版本操作系统中的一个系统进程。它的主要功能是管理应用程序的权限和安全性。具体来说,Runtime Broker负责监控和控制应用程序对系统资源的访问,确保应用程序在用户界面中运行时不会越权操作,从而保护用户的隐私和系统的安全。
Runtime Broker的功能
-
权限管理:Runtime Broker会检查应用程序是否有权限访问特定的系统资源。例如,当一个应用请求访问你的相机或麦克风时,Runtime Broker会介入,确保只有在用户明确允许的情况下,应用才能进行这些操作。
-
安全性:通过限制应用程序的权限,Runtime Broker可以防止恶意软件或未经授权的程序访问敏感数据或执行高风险操作。
-
用户体验:它还可以优化用户体验。例如,当你调整系统设置或安装新应用时,Runtime Broker会确保这些操作在后台顺利进行,不会影响前台的用户操作。
Runtime Broker的应用场景
-
UWP应用:通用Windows平台(UWP)应用是Runtime Broker的主要监控对象。这些应用包括从Microsoft Store下载的各种软件,如游戏、生产力工具等。
-
系统设置:当你更改系统设置,如隐私设置、通知设置等,Runtime Broker会确保这些更改在安全的环境下进行。
-
设备管理:在连接新设备或使用设备时,Runtime Broker会检查设备的权限,确保设备的安全使用。
如何识别Runtime Broker
在任务管理器中,你可以看到Runtime Broker进程,它通常显示为“Runtime Broker”或“运行时代理”。它的进程ID(PID)会随着系统的运行而变化,但它总是以系统服务的形式存在。
Runtime Broker的资源使用
虽然Runtime Broker是一个轻量级的进程,但有时它可能会消耗较多的CPU或内存资源。这通常发生在以下情况:
-
大量UWP应用同时运行:当多个UWP应用同时请求权限时,Runtime Broker需要处理这些请求,可能会导致资源使用增加。
-
系统更新或安装新应用:在这些操作过程中,Runtime Broker需要确保安全性和权限的正确设置。
如何处理Runtime Broker的高资源使用
如果发现Runtime Broker占用过多资源,可以尝试以下方法:
-
关闭不必要的UWP应用:减少同时运行的UWP应用数量。
-
更新系统:确保你的Windows系统是最新的,因为微软会通过更新来优化Runtime Broker的性能。
-
检查恶意软件:有时,恶意软件可能会伪装成Runtime Broker,因此定期进行系统扫描是必要的。
总结
Runtime Broker作为Windows操作系统中的一个重要进程,扮演着保护用户隐私和系统安全的角色。它通过管理应用程序的权限,确保用户在使用各种应用时能够安全、顺畅地进行操作。虽然它有时可能占用一些系统资源,但其带来的安全性和用户体验的提升是不可忽视的。了解Runtime Broker的功能和应用场景,可以帮助用户更好地管理和优化自己的系统环境。